Transaction 073f3c51c6361514a3117a4ca48add7c2e5edbb906e807481d703e0a047ee798

1 Input
1 Outputs
  • 073f3c51c6361514a3117a4ca48add7c2e5edbb906e807481d703e0a047ee798:0
  • value  3756803
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G